[instance] add tests for featureVariations
Also updated the script that is used to generate tests.With fonttools,
we now do instancing first and then subsetting.
With different order of subsetting and instancing operations on the same
VF file, fonttools seems to generate 2 different font files with different
glyph set.
1. do subsetting and then instancing: this seems result in a larger glyph
set in the font file. Lookups are collected from both retained features
and all possible alternate featurevariations, this leads to a larger
glyph set after glyph closurei. And instancer doesn't redo glyph
closure, it does lookups pruning only.
2. do instancing and then subsetting: lookups are collected from
features that are replaced already and possible alternate feature
variations
